Webb20 okt. 2024 · As the U.S. job market continues to bounce back from the coronavirus pandemic, the child care industry has lagged behind. The sector has lost about 9.7% of its workforce compared to pre-pandemic levels, or about 102,400 employees between February 2024 and last month, according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ics.
